PDF.JS

pdf.js is an HTML5 technology experiment that explores building a faithful and efficient Portable Document Format (PDF) renderer without native code assistance.

pdf.js is community-driven and supported by Mozilla Labs. Our goal is to create a general-purpose, web standards-based platform for parsing and rendering PDFs, and eventually release a PDF reader extension powered by pdf.js.

Extension

A Firefox extension is availble in two places:

The development extension should be quite stable but still might break from time to time. Also, note that the development extension is updated on every merge and by default Firefox will auto-update extensions on a daily basis (you can change this through the extensions.update.interval option in about:config).

For an experimental Chrome extension, get the code as explained below and issue node make extension. Then open Chrome, go to Tools > Extension and load the (unpackaged) extension from the directory build/chrome.

Getting the code

To get a local copy of the current code, clone it using git:

$ git clone git://github.com/mozilla/pdf.js.git pdfjs
$ cd pdfjs

Next, you need to start a local web server as some browsers don't allow opening PDF files for a file:// url:

$ node make server

You can install Node via nvm or the official package. If everything worked out, you can now serve

Building pdf.js.

In order to bundle all src/ files into a final pdf.js and build the generic viewer, issue:

$ node make generic

This will generate the file build/generic/build/pdf.js that can be included in your final project. The pdf.js file is large and should be minified for production. Also, if you would like to support more browsers than firefox you'll also need to include compatibility.js from build/generic/web/.

Running the tests

pdf.js comes with browser-level regression tests that allow one to probe whether it's able to successfully parse PDFs, as well as compare its output against reference images, pixel-by-pixel.

More information about running the tests can be found on the contributor wiki page.
